Özet (EN)
Chiari Malformations are complex structural disorders caused by the herniation of the hindbrain structures from the foramen magnum to the upper spinal canal at varying degrees. Each type of Chiari malformation presents with associated conditions or anomalies. It is known that type 2 Chiari malformation, which is the subject of the research, is associated with neural tube closure defect and generally lumbar myelomeningocele. Malformation has been investigated in many aspects, and its pathological variations have been tried to be explained by theories. In this study, it was aimed to define the incidence of abdominothoracic anomalies outside the central nervous system in patients diagnosed with type 2 Chiari using the database of Fırat University Hospital and to determine the relationship between them, if any. The radiological examinations of 245 patients diagnosed with type 2 Chiari malformation between 2011 and 2021, registered in the Fırat University Hospital information system, were reviewed. Images of 76 patients were excluded from the study because they were not of sufficient quality, and thoracic-abdominal computed tomography and magnetic resonance images of the remaining 169 patients were re-evaluated for accompanying anomalies. In a total of 169 patients with Chiari, rib (28.4%) and renal (9.4%) anomalies were found to increase significantly, while other thoracoabdominal anomalies were found to be at an acceptable level (In the general population, rib anomalies were reported between 5% and 14%, and all urinary system anomalies were reported between 1% and 3.5%). When the relationship between these anomalies and spinal defect levels was investigated, although rib anomalies had a significant correlation with thoracolumbar-thoracolumbosacral defect (p<0.05), no correlation was found in renal anomalies. Apart from dysraphism, additional spinal anomalies (vertebra segmentation-formation anomalies, diastematomyelia, syringohydromyelia) frequently accompany our cases, all of whom have myelomeningocele. A strong statistical correlation was found between vertebra segmentation-formation anomalies and spinal defect levels (p<0.001). In addition, there was a significant increase in the frequency of femur fractures (10.1%) and developmental hip dysplasia (5.9%), which are important causes of morbidity in type 2 Chiari cases.
